What does it mean when a job is seasonal?

Seasonal employment is a type of temporary work that is used to meet the temporary needs of businesses during certain times of the year. This might include businesses that are only open during part of each year, such as ski resorts. Seasonal employment can be helpful in providing a steady stream of income during certain times of the year.

What benefits do seasonal employees get?

The Healthy Workplaces, Healthy Families Act (SB 827) provides California workers with the right to earn paid sick days and use them to take care of personal health issues. Even a part-time, seasonal worker will be entitled to accrue paid sick leave if the employee works for at least 30 calendar days in a year. However, the employee must be employed for at least 90 days before he/she is entitled to use accrued time. What happens to seasonal employees?

Seasonal work is a type of temporary employment that recurs around the same time every year. Businesses that primarily have more customers during specific seasons hire seasonal employees for extra help during their busiest times. Other seasonal jobs require warm or cold weather, so companies shut down in the slow season.

What is seasonal associate?

A seasonal retail sales associate is an employee who is only hired for a predetermined amount of time. They are employed for less than three months and are responsible for conducting sales transactions. This is a common practice during busy periods, such as the winter holidays and back-to-school.
